摘要
A nano-structured CoAl double hydroxide with an average particle size of 60-70 nm was prepared by a chemical co-precipitation. It was used as a positive electrode for the asymmetric hybrid supercapacitor in combination with an active carbon negative electrode in KOH electrolyte solution. The electrochemical capacitance performance of this kind of hybrid supercapacitor was investigated by means of cyclic voltammetry, electrochemical impedance spectroscopy and galvanostatic charge-discharge tests. A specific capacitance of 77 F g(-1) with a specific energy density of 15.5 wh kg(-1) was obtained for the hybrid supercapacitor within the voltage range of 0.9-1.5 V. The supercapacitor also exhibits a good cycling performance and keep 90% of initial capacity over 1000 cycles. (c) 2005 Published by Elsevier B.V.
